Fanano is a comune (municipality) in the Province of Modena in the Italian region Emilia-Romagna, located about 50 km southwest of Bologna and about 50 km south of Modena. As of 31 December 2004, it had a population of 2,999 and an area of 89.8 km2.[1]

The municipality of Fanano contains the frazioni (subdivisions, mainly villages and hamlets) Canevare, Fellicarolo, Ospitale, Serrazzone, Trignano, Trentino and Lotta.

Fanano borders the following municipalities: Cutigliano, Fiumalbo, Lizzano in Belvedere, Montese, San Marcello Pistoiese, Sestola.
